The Kerala Public Service Commission (KPSC) has created history by releasing the official notification for the post of Electricity Worker (Mazdoor) in the Kerala State Electricity Board (KSEB). This recruitment is happening after a long gap of 15 years, making it a "Once-in-a-Lifetime" opportunity for 10th-pass candidates. Below is the complete breakdown of Category No. 21/2026.

2. Salary & Benefits
Selected candidates will be appointed in a permanent government position with a handsome salary package:
- Pay Scale: Rs. 24,400 – 43,600/- per month.
- Additional Benefits: HRA, DA, and medical allowances as per Kerala Govt norms.
3. Eligibility Criteria
Educational Qualification:
- Must have passed SSLC (10th Standard) or its equivalent from a recognized board.
- Candidates with ITI/National Trade Certificate in Electrician/Wireman trade will be given preference during the final merit list.
Age Limit (As on Jan 1, 2026):
- Minimum: 18 Years | Maximum: 40 Years.
- Candidates born between 02.01.1986 and 01.01.2008 (both dates included) are eligible.
- Standard age relaxations apply for OBC, SC, ST, and Ex-Servicemen.
4. Physical Standard Requirements
Since the job involves field work and climbing electricity poles, the following standards are required:

Note: Must possess good health and be free from any physical defects or color blindness.
5. Selection Process
- OMR/Online Written Test: Questions will focus on General Knowledge, Current Affairs, and Basic Science.
- Physical Efficiency Test (PET): Basic physical tasks like pole climbing and weight carrying may be tested.
- Document Verification: Verification of original 10th certificates and trade certificates.
6. How to Apply (Step-by-Step)
- Log in to the official Kerala PSC Thulasi Portal: thulasi.psc.kerala.gov.in.
- Complete your One Time Registration (OTR) if you are a new user.
- Search for Category Number 21/2026 in the 'Notification' tab.
- Upload your latest photograph (with name and date printed at the bottom).
- Submit the application. There is NO application fee for Kerala PSC exams.
